Reporting to the Sales Operations Manager, the Sr. Sales Operations Analyst will have the opportunity to collaborate cross functionally with Marketing, Finance, Product, Business Technology (Salesforce), Enablement, and Customer Success. This role will primarily support the Sales team by driving efficiency in the sales process in effort to create a world class sales machine. The role requires you to utilize a broad range of skills on a daily basis including, but not limited to, process improvement, data analysis, and project management. You will be expected to act as a strategic partner and advisor to Sales leadership through your in-depth knowledge and understanding of the sales organization’s data and processes. This is a high impact role that has tremendous career and professional growth potential. The ideal candidate will be passionate about data and process and interested in working in a rapidly growing SaaS/Fintech company.
Responsibilities/Duties:
- Analyze and advise on improvements in the sales process, rep execution, data cleanliness, target attainment, and systems to boost productivity
- Manage and improve processes within the sales technology tool stack (Outreach, ZoomInfo, Salesforce, etc.)
- Collaborate with Revenue Enablement and Salesforce development teams to build and evolve processes to improve sales productivity
- Partner with our Revenue BI team to develop resources to track key performance indicators and sales health metrics (productivity, sales cycle, pipeline generation, conversion rates, etc.)
- Proactively initiate and own cross-functional projects end-to-end to create efficiencies in the sales process and improve data quality
We'd love to chat if you have:
- 4+ years of experience in an Sales/Customer operations or an analytical role
- Salesforce and MS Excel mastery (Tableau or Looker is a plus)
- Data mindset with demonstrated aptitude for complex data analysis and passion for data backed decision making
- Strong project management experience with demonstrated ability to effectively manage time, prioritize tasks work within deadlines and manage stakeholders
- Fast mover with drive to iterate
- Takes initiative and goes above and beyond expectations
- BS/BA in Economics, Mathematics, Business Administration, or a related quantitative field
